Transaction dfa2f326f597ebbf6b0cd53b1fd10ce174b2ebb58974849f3f797b8a8e87ec1e
1 Input
1 Output
-
dfa2f326f597ebbf6b0cd53b1fd10ce174b2ebb58974849f3f797b8a8e87ec1e:0
- value
- 84299445
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 dd85a7bde87daac51d6469e32eaefd708ccaa93c OP_EQUAL
- address
- MU6TgMU5r5KUv6GcakHnvWTsNmJzcoajaS